History of sumitomo corporation origins of sumitomo corporation. Sumitomo corporation's history dates back to the 17th century, when masatomo sumitomo opened a book and medicine shop in kyoto. Masatomo wrote and left for posterity a document entitled monjuin shiigaki (founder's precepts), describing how a merchant should conduct business.
The word corporation derives from the latin word corpus for body, representing a body of people authorized to act as an individual. Cities were the first entities the romans treated as corporations. Over time, the concept was extended to certain community organizations called collegia.

The word corporation derives from corpus, the latin word for body, or a body of people. By the time of justinian (reigned 527–565), roman law recognized a range of corporate entities under the names universitas, corpus or collegium.

Tandy corporation was an american family-owned leather goods company based in fort worth, texas, united states. Tandy leather was founded in 1919 as a leather supply store and acquired a number of craft retail companies, including radioshack in 1963. In 2000, the tandy corporation name was dropped and the entity became the radioshack corporation.

The marcus corporation (nyse: mcs), headquartered in milwaukee, wisconsin, was founded on november 1, 1935 by ben marcus, with the purchase of a single movie theatre in ripon, wisconsin. Today, the marcus corporation is a leader in the lodging and entertainment industries with two divisions, marcus theatres® and marcus® hotels and resorts.
The articles of confederation and perpetual union was the first constitution of the united states. It was drafted by the second continental congress from mid-1776 through late-1777, and ratification by all 13 states was completed in early 1781. Under the articles of confederation, the central government’s power was kept quite limited.
